Anger, intolerance, self-righteousness, and rudeness have long been sadly prevalent in people’s attitude towards one another, and not just in Latvia. Researchers have conducted several studies on the consequences of rude behaviour; niceness and civility are also important in medicine. The conclusion is that civility improves medical personnel’s work, enhances their performance, improves treatment outcomes, and reduces the number of medical errors. In other words, civility saves lives!

Since autumn, the Rīga Stradiņš University (RSU) Student Union (SP, Studējošo pašpārvalde), the RSU Department of Information Technology and the RSU Communications Department have been working intently on developing the new RSU student portal in cooperation with Campus M. Although the portal’s development process is almost completed, practical usage tests are still being run. 

Work on the new portal was launched in order to modernise and adapt it to the latest digital trends and make functional and visual improvements to facilitate usage.

The elections for the new board of the Rīga Stradiņš University (RSU) International Student Association (ISA) took place on 10 November. The elections were held online this year.

Mohamed Naleef Ahamed Mazhar (pictured), a 5th-year medicine student, was re-elected as the President of RSU ISA for 2022. This will be his third year on the RSU ISA Board having previously been the President in 2021 and the Liaison Officer in 2020.
